Understanding the Auto Enthusiast Market

Auto enthusiasts are a unique segment of car buyers who are passionate about vehicles, often seeking models that have historical significance, customization potential, or collectible value. They are more likely to be interested in cars that may not appeal to the general public but are highly valued within automotive circles. To target this market, it’s crucial to understand what drives their interests.

Enthusiasts are typically looking for:

  • Classic cars that have stood the test of time.
  • Rare models or those with limited production.
  • Vehicles that can be restored or modified to their liking.
  • Cars that have aftermarket parts or performance upgrades.

Selling to this market involves highlighting the unique aspects of your vehicle. For instance, if your car is a rare model or has custom modifications, be sure to emphasize these features in your listing. Highlighting Your Car’s Unique Features

Auto enthusiasts are not interested in just any car. They want to know what makes your vehicle special. Whether it’s a classic car from a bygone era or a modern sports car with performance enhancements, it’s important to highlight these unique features in your ad.

Start by detailing the specifications of your car, such as:

  • Make and model.
  • Year of production.
  • Special features like custom paint jobs, upgraded suspension, or high-performance engines.

You should also provide information about the car’s history. Has it been in any car shows? Was it owned by a notable person? Any such details can significantly increase interest from auto enthusiasts.

Providing Detailed and Transparent Information

Auto enthusiasts are often very knowledgeable about cars, and they will want all the details upfront. Be transparent about the car’s condition, any modifications, and any known issues. Enthusiasts tend to prefer cars that they can restore or modify, so being upfront about any work that needs to be done won’t necessarily deter them.

Some key areas to cover include:

  • The current condition of the engine and transmission.
  • Any rust or body damage.
  • The condition of the interior.
  • If the car has matching numbers (for classic cars).

By being thorough and honest in your description, you will build trust with your potential buyers, which is essential when selling to enthusiasts. Using High-Quality Visuals and Videos

One of the best ways to catch the attention of auto enthusiasts is by providing high-quality photos and videos of your car. Enthusiasts love to see every detail, from the condition of the engine bay to the quality of the paintwork. Be sure to capture the car from various angles, including:

  • The exterior.
  • The interior (front and back seats).
  • The engine.
  • Any special features or modifications.

If possible, include a video showing the car in action, such as starting the engine or taking it for a short drive. This gives potential buyers a more immersive experience and helps build their confidence in the vehicle.

Setting the Right Price

Pricing your car correctly is key when targeting auto enthusiasts. While they may be willing to pay more for a unique or rare vehicle, they will also be knowledgeable about fair market values. Conduct thorough research to determine a competitive price that reflects your car’s condition, rarity, and any modifications.

Factors to consider include:

  • The current market value of similar vehicles.
  • The demand for your car’s make and model.
  • The cost of any upgrades or modifications.

Negotiating with Enthusiasts

When it comes to negotiations, auto enthusiasts tend to be well-informed and detail-oriented. They may ask specific questions about the car’s history, any potential restoration work needed, or the value of aftermarket parts. Be prepared to answer these questions and be open to negotiation.

However, it’s important to know your bottom line. Set a minimum price that you’re willing to accept and be firm in your negotiations. Remember, many enthusiasts are willing to pay for the right car, but they also appreciate a fair deal.

The Importance of Documentation

Having proper documentation for your car is essential, especially when selling to auto enthusiasts. They will want to see maintenance records, receipts for any upgrades, and proof of ownership. If your car is a classic or collectible, having a detailed history can significantly increase its value.

Be sure to gather all relevant paperwork before listing your car for sale. This includes:

  • The car’s title.
  • Service records and receipts for parts.
  • Proof of any performance or aesthetic modifications.
